1. In a reusable golf tee for insertion into the ground, comprising a tee body having a major cylindrical portion thereof tapering inwardly to a lower tip portion having a sharp tip, and flaring outwardly to a curved ball supporting portion having a ball supporting upper surface;

  • the improvement wherein said tee body is monolithic and has a longitudinal central axis and is made of a tough, resilient, abrasion resistant polymeric material, said tee body having reinforcing means for providing stiffness along said axis, said reinforcing means consisting of a separate member fully imbedded within said tee body and coaxial therewith, said member extending into said ball supporting portion from just below said upper surface and extending into said tip portion and terminating short of said tip, said member permitting said tee to be inserted vertically into said ground without breaking or bending, wherein said member has a butt end having an outwardly curved body, said button end having a surface approximately parallel to and spaced from said ball supporting surface of said tee body.
